How to Calculate 5% Off $100

Savings = $100 × 5 ÷ 100 = $5
Sale Price = $100 − $5 = $95

To find 5% off any price: multiply the original price by 5, then divide by 100 to get the discount amount. Subtract that from the original to get the final sale price.

How do I calculate 5% off in my head?
Multiply $100 × 5 = 500, then divide by 100 to get $5 savings. Subtract from the original: $95. For quick estimates, find 10% ($10) and adjust.
